Twin Peaks’ Cadien Lake James Announces Debut Solo Album as lake j, Unveils ‘My Own Mess’

Twin Peaks bandleader Cadien Lake James has announced his debut solo album under the moniker lake j. It’s called Dizzy, and it drops on March 1. Check out lead single ‘My Own Mess’ below, along with the album cover and tracklist.

Dizzy includes contributions from a host of Chicago musicians, including Julien Ehrlich, Max Kakacek, Will Miller, and Malcolm Brown of Whitney, Macie Stewart of FINOM, Yuma Abe, Andrew Humphrey, and James’ Twin Peaks bandmate Colin Croom.
